Police beat

Hinsdale police distributed the following reports Sept. 1.

Identity thefts reported

• Credit card information belonging to resident of the 800 block of Harding Road was used to make two fraudulent charges totaling $385.78 on July 26. The incident was reported Aug. 23.

• Someone used credit card information belonging to resident of the 400 block of West Eighth Place to make a fraudulent charge totaling $499.99 on Aug. 23.

• The identity of a resident of the 800 block of South Clay Street was used to open two cellular phone accounts, as reported on Aug. 28.

Tools stolen

• Construction tools valued at more than $1,000 were stolen between 4 p.m. Aug. 20 and 9:30 a.m. Aug. 26 from a Claymoor condominium garage unit in the 300 block of Claymoor Road.

• Construction tools valued at $898 were stolen between 5 p.m. Aug. 26 and 8 a.m. Aug. 27 from a construction site in the 200 block of East Walnut Street.
